Core Insights - Ethereum's recent price surge, surpassing $4,300, marks a significant turning point for capital restructuring and ecosystem expansion [2][4] - Analysts predict Ethereum's price could reach as high as $20,000, driven by institutional buying and a potential breakout above previous highs [2][5] Market Dynamics - Ethereum's price increase is attributed to a combination of favorable policy signals, shifts in capital flows, and the evolution of its ecosystem [4] - Positive comments from U.S. officials regarding cryptocurrency regulations have bolstered market confidence [4] - A notable shift in capital flows from traditional tech stocks to cryptocurrency-related assets has been observed, with Ethereum becoming a focal point for investors [4] Institutional Involvement - Institutional capital is increasingly entering the Ethereum market, indicating a structural transformation in asset attributes and market dynamics [5] - Ethereum is evolving from being viewed merely as "fuel for a world computer" to a "yield-generating reserve asset," attracting institutional interest [5] Technical and Application Aspects - Ethereum's ability to maintain a price above $4,000 for the first time since 2022 indicates strong technical momentum, with resistance levels now set at $4,795 [6] - The rise in tokenized real-world asset (RWA) trading is driving demand for Ethereum, as it relies heavily on Ethereum's infrastructure [6] Corporate Engagement - Companies are increasingly positioning themselves in the Ethereum space, with significant holdings and strategic initiatives [7] - Notable examples include Sharp Link Gaming and Bit Mine Immersion, which have become major institutional holders of Ethereum [7] - Hong Kong-listed Huajian Medical's stock surged over 500% following its strategic partnership to explore Ethereum-based applications [7][8]

Core Insights - Circle's IPO marked a significant shift in the crypto industry, with a 234% surge on its first day and a market capitalization of $18 billion, symbolizing traditional capital's endorsement of crypto asset compliance [1][2] - The overwhelming 25x oversubscription from major institutions like BlackRock and SoftBank indicates a collective bet on the mainstream acceptance of stablecoins, transitioning from a phase of "wild growth" to "mainstream certification" [1][2] - Circle's valuation sets a new benchmark for the stablecoin market, recognizing its potential as a "chain-based central bank" and establishing a compliance-based valuation standard for a trillion-dollar market [2][3] Market Dynamics - Circle's first-day closing price of $18 billion market cap is equivalent to 10 Uniswap or 2 Coinbase, highlighting the traditional finance sector's recognition of stablecoins' value [2] - The historical context of the crypto industry's "wild growth" reflects the challenges faced in achieving compliance, with past incidents like Tether's legal issues and the collapse of TerraUSD underscoring the need for regulatory clarity [3][5] - The introduction of compliance frameworks, such as the U.S. GENIUS Act and Hong Kong's stablecoin regulations, positions Circle as a key player in shaping industry standards [5][6] Financial Performance - Circle's revenue model, primarily driven by USDC reserve interest, is projected to generate over $1 billion annually, showcasing a low-risk, high-reward business strategy [6][9] - The current high-interest rate environment allows Circle to capitalize on its "digital bank" model, attracting traditional capital to the stablecoin space [6][9] - The market for stablecoins is projected to grow significantly, with global cross-border payment volumes exceeding $200 trillion, indicating a vast opportunity for stablecoin adoption [9][10] Competitive Landscape - Circle's success is prompting traditional financial giants to replicate its model, indicating a trend where established players are entering the crypto space through stablecoins [6][10] - The stablecoin market is expected to consolidate into a "three-way split" among major players like Circle, Tether, and JPM Coin, with smaller issuers facing challenges [10][11] - Regulatory developments are shaping the competitive landscape, with the U.S. aiming to lead global stablecoin regulations while the EU emphasizes local reserve requirements [11][12] Future Outlook - The next five years are anticipated to be pivotal for stablecoin compliance, with significant policy changes expected to create a favorable environment for growth [7][12] - The integration of stablecoins with emerging technologies, such as AI and NFTs, is likely to create new market opportunities and enhance their utility [13] - The ongoing compliance wave presents both opportunities and risks for investors, as the crypto industry transitions from a "lawless land" to a more regulated segment of the global financial system [12]
